1、安全性保障:RESTful API可以通过多种方式来实现安全性,如API密钥、JWT(JSON Web Tokens)、OAuth等,这些安全机制可以确保只有经过授权的请求才能访问特定的资源,从而保护系统的敏感数据和功能。 2、版本管理:RESTful API的设计允许版本管理,开发者可以通过在URI中包含版本号(如/api/v1/resource)或在请求头中传递版...
请您自行根据libcurl手册获取这方面的信息。 下边列出与本文相关的京东自营的关于HTTP Restful API、cURL、libcurl、Web service 、JSON等的相关书籍,也许会对您的工作和学习有所帮助。再次感谢您的耐心阅读,谢谢!祝好运!再见!
要用C语言构建RESTful API服务,你需要使用一些库或框架来处理HTTP请求和响应,例如libmicrohttpd、xengine...
通过直接操作内存地址,C语言允许开发者以极低的层级访问硬件资源,这对于打造像RestServer这样需要高度定制化且性能敏感的服务端软件而言至关重要。同时,C语言所提供的丰富库支持也让RestServer能够轻松集成各种高级功能,如加密解密算法、压缩解压技术等,进一步增强了其作为RESTful服务框架的竞争力。 ### 1.4 RestServer的...
restapi服务器 restful服务器搭建 一.Restful简介 REST是一种Web软件结构风格,而不是一种标准,匹配或兼容这种架构风格称之为REST服务,REST服务简洁并且有层次,REST通常基于HTTP,URI和XML以及HTML这些现有的广泛流行的协议和标准,在REST中,资源是由URI来指定的,对资源的增删改查也是通过HTTP协议提供的POST,PUT,GET,...
RESTful 风格的 API,在 HTTP 协议上使用的是标准 HTTP 方法,GET、PUT、POST 和 DELETE 等。 常用实践 (1)API 返回结果通常为 JSON 形式,请求的头部属性 Accept 通常设置为 application/json (2)请求的 Body 数据部分使用 JSON 形式 (3)鉴权信息使用 JWT 等形式的授权码方式,放在请求头部属性中传输,属性名称...
代码地址:XEngine_ServiceApp: xengine 高性能后台服务器开发框架 (gitee.com) 介绍 c c++网络后台服务器开发框架 c c++ network backend server development framework 这是基于XEngine的一个开发框架代码.这套代码使用最基础的代码演示了如何编写一个后台服务器 ...
RESTFUL是一种网络应用程序的设计风格和开发方式,基于HTTP,可以使用XML格式定义或JSON格式定义。RESTFUL适用于移动互联网厂商作为业务接口的场景,实现第三方OTT调用移动网络资源的功能,动作类型为新增、变更、删除所调用资源。 RESTful API 是基于HTTP协议产生的一种相对简单的API设计方案; ...
为C++ 开发人员带来 RESTful 服务Sridhar Poduri下载代码示例在这篇文章我会展示如何使用 c + + 其余 SDK 生成一个简单的基于 Windows 的客户端应用程序,将文件上载到 Dropbox,,同时支持 OAuth 的标准 c + + 类。连接设备的世界越来越多地进入异构混合物的本机应用程序、 Web 应用程序和 Web 站点的所有连接到...
简介: 开源项目推荐:C/C++语言版本的http server和client,请关注RESTful 1、http server 提到http server,一般用到的都是Apache和nginx这样的成熟软件,但是,有的情况下,我们也许也会用一些非常轻量级的http server。 http server的c++轻量级实现里,Mongoose和tinyhttpd这两个比较有名,而且很有参考价值。 tinyhttpd精简,...